Job description

Responsable Finance Commerciale Marques & Innovation intervient au cœur de l’analyse de la performance financière de portefeuilles de marques ou de produits, au sein de groupes FMCG, agroalimentaires, cosmétiques ou retail structuré au Canada. Le poste s’appuie sur une forte collaboration avec les équipes Marketing, Innovation et Category management afin d’optimiser la stratégie business.

  • Gestion du P&L par marque/produit : analyse des marges, du mix produit, du pricing, et recommandations financières pour la croissance et la rentabilité.
  • Budgétisation A&P (investissements Advertising & Promotion), pilotage des dépenses marketing en lien direct avec les objectifs d’innovation et de performance.
  • Modélisation financière et ROI des lancements, rénovations et initiatives stratégiques; évaluation d’impacts financiers des plans d’innovation.
  • Reporting financier et élaboration de prévisions (forecasting) en interaction régulière avec les équipes de direction commerciale et marketing.
  • Business partnering : rôle clé d’interlocuteur auprès des non-financiers pour challenger, influencer et accompagner les prises de décision autour du portefeuille.
  • Utilisation avancée des outils SAP, Excel, Power BI, TM1 pour structurer, piloter et restituer la performance.
  • Analyse de marché et veille concurrentielle pour éclairer les décisions stratégiques, en s’appuyant sur des données internes et des benchmarks externes.
  • Application de méthodes d’FP&A (Financial Planning & Analysis), incluant préparation de rapports, analyses ad-hoc et suivi des KPIs financiers et marketing.

Le rôle exige une solide expertise en finance commerciale, une compréhension fine des business models CPG/FMCG, et une capacité à transformer les insights en recommandations concrètes pour la gestion et l’innovation du portefeuille.
